Diamondbacks Win at Montreal, 6-4
|
The Arizona Diamondbacks topped the Montreal Expos by the score of 6-4, with the largest share of the credit going to designated hitter Moises Alou. Alou went 3-4 with a home run, 2 singles, and a walk, while adding 2 RBI and scoring once for the Diamondbacks. Scott Sanders earned the win to go to 12-9. He allowed 4 earned runs on 7 hits, with 4 walks and 5 strikeouts. The first-place Diamondbacks, at 77-56, now lead their division by 6½ games.
The result might have been different for Arizona, had it not been for Delino DeShields. The second baseman produced a 2-run double in the top of the second inning to put the Diamondbacks ahead, 3-0. For the game, DeShields had 1 double and 1 single in 5 at-bats.
"If we play like this, we can win a lot of games," Alou told the Arizona Observer.
